Cold Press Extraction Juicer. What is a cold press juicer? Compared to centrifugal juicers, which crush and spin fruits and vegetables to separate the juice from the pulp, cold press juicers—also known as masticating juicers—work a bit more slowly. Cold press juicers are also referred to as augers and slow presses.
